Domtar makes products that people around the world rely on every day. We design, manufacture, market and distribute a wide variety of fiber-based products including communication, specialty and packaging papers, market pulp and airlaid nonwovens. With approximately 6,300 employees serving more than 50 countries around the world, Domtar is driven by a commitment to turn sustainable wood fiber into useful products that people rely on every day. Domtar’s principal executive office is in Fort Mill, South Carolina and Domtar is part of the Paper Excellence group of companies. But how we do things is as important as what we do. Interns from our Plymouth Mill had an opportunity to see how the fluff pulp we make at the mill becomes everyday products used around the world. Thank you to Attindas Hygiene Partners' Greenville, NC facility for hosting the tour! ➡️ Fluff pulp is used by our customers to manufacture baby diapers, feminine hygiene products, meat packaging, pet pads and other absorbent products. #NationalInternDay #InternDay #FluffPulp
